Y Matsubara is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Oncology and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Y Matsubara has authored 49 papers receiving a total of 526 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 10 papers in Oncology and 7 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Y Matsubara's work include Interstitial Lung Diseases and Idiopathic Pulmonary Fibrosis (13 papers), Medical Imaging and Pathology Studies (6 papers) and Metastasis and carcinoma case studies (5 papers). Y Matsubara is often cited by papers focused on Interstitial Lung Diseases and Idiopathic Pulmonary Fibrosis (13 papers), Medical Imaging and Pathology Studies (6 papers) and Metastasis and carcinoma case studies (5 papers). Y Matsubara collaborates with scholars based in Japan and United Kingdom. Y Matsubara's co-authors include S Kohno, Jun‐ichi Kadota, Ryo Shirai, Kei Iida, K Kawakami, Tsunataro Kíshida, Atsuko Kishi, Kazuko Uno, Hirokazu Taniguchi and Shigeki Katoh and has published in prestigious journals such as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y, European Respiratory Journal and Thorax.
